A regular guest at the Premiere of the Scala, Roberto Bolle knows that the tuxedo is essential to be impeccable on these occasions. Here are some looks of him for the premieres of the past years: from the left, in 2013, in 2015 and in 2021

The legendary Carla Fracci with her iconic candid dresses has illuminated the stages and foyer of the Piermarini for decades. Her looks were to be appreciated down to the smallest detail: from pearl necklaces, chokers or very long, to shoes, delicate and with rounded toes

The red dress, sumptuous and with a great visual impact, is certainly appropriate to make a triumphal entrance to the Prima della Scala. This is the model in mikado with wide shoulder straps and rounded neckline by Rosa Fanti, wife of chef Carlo Cracco, for the 2016 Prima. As outerwear, an unusual jacket with frogs, square cut with three-quarter sleeves and fur collar

Historically, the Prima della Scala is the social event par excellence in the Milanese capital, an opportunity to show off jewels and furs. Unforgettable are the looks of Marta Marzotto, always among the most photographed. Here she is at the Premiere in 2000, 2008 and 2012
